Understanding the Benefits of Teak
Teak wood is renowned for its exceptional qualities, making it ideal for outdoor furniture. Its natural oils and tight grain protect it from rot, decay, and insect infestation. Furthermore, teak requires minimal maintenance and ages gracefully, developing a beautiful silver-gray patina over time.

Caring for Your Teak Outdoor Set
Maintaining your teak outdoor set is surprisingly easy. While teak requires minimal upkeep, occasional cleaning can help preserve its beauty. Tips for Keeping Your Teak Looking its Best
- Regular Cleaning: Wash your teak furniture with mild soap and water a few times a year.
- Avoid Harsh Chemicals: Don’t use bleach or abrasive cleaners, which can damage the wood.
